Transaction e21fae04b8ea351d8b2461a12e1e2d243696cc71f5d60f6a96d21ed377ad776c

52 Input
2 Outputs
  • e21fae04b8ea351d8b2461a12e1e2d243696cc71f5d60f6a96d21ed377ad776c:0
  • value  1000002
    address  19ZzR6661x2NvXKx7aHuGWToADpKKGtp4X
  • e21fae04b8ea351d8b2461a12e1e2d243696cc71f5d60f6a96d21ed377ad776c:1
  • value  856512283
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s